Street Parking Rules in Bellingham: What Every Driver Must Know

Street Parking Rules · Bellingham, Washington
Free Parking Parking Fines Rent in Bellingham

What are the time limits for street parking in Bellingham?

In Bellingham, street parking time limits vary depending on the location. Typically, on-street parking may be restricted to a maximum of two hours in downtown areas and Fairhaven, while longer-term parking options are available in designated lots. Always check the signage for specific time restrictions in each area.

In Bellingham, Washington, street parking is governed by specific rules set forth by the City of Bellingham and the Bellingham Parking Commission. These regulations ensure that parking is safe, accessible, and efficient for residents and visitors alike. Key streets such as Cornwall Avenue and State Street have designated parking zones that vary in terms of time limits and fees, reflecting the area's vibrant commercial activity and residential needs.

Parking meters are common in downtown Bellingham, with rates typically set at $1.50 per hour. It’s important to pay attention to signage that indicates parking restrictions, as certain areas may have no-parking times to accommodate local events or street maintenance. Additionally, the Bellingham City Council regularly reviews and updates parking regulations to align with community needs and urban development, making it essential for drivers to stay informed about any changes that might affect their parking options. Understanding these street parking rules is crucial for avoiding fines and ensuring a smooth experience when navigating the city.

Time-Limited Zones and Permit Requirements

Bellingham's street parking system revolves around time-limited parking zones designed to keep traffic flowing and spaces turning over. In commercial areas like downtown and around Western Washington University, you'll find two-hour zones that prevent all-day parking and ensure customers can actually find spots. Residential neighborhoods operate differently—many require residential parking permits for overnight parking, especially in high-demand areas near the waterfront and university district. Fines typically range from $25 to $50 depending on the violation, so understanding which zone you're parking in matters.

The City of Bellingham's enforcement hours generally run Monday through Saturday, 8 a.m. to 6 p.m., though this varies by neighborhood. Pay close attention to signage on streets like Elm Street and Bay Street, where regulations can shift unexpectedly. For comprehensive details on time limits and permit eligibility, consult the Bellingham Municipal Code. New residents often overlook these rules, leading to preventable fines that mount quickly.

Metered Parking and Payment Methods

Downtown Bellingham, particularly in the Fairhaven district and around the Bellingham Public Library, features metered parking spots at $1.50 per hour. These spots are essential for short-term visitors and customers supporting local businesses. Payment flexibility is built into the system—you can pay via mobile apps, traditional coin meters, or pay stations scattered throughout the downtown core. This accessibility means no excuses for overstaying your meter.

Metered areas concentrate enforcement efforts and help manage the limited parking available near popular landmarks. The city uses both traditional parking rangers and modern electronic enforcement technology to monitor compliance. Understanding where metered zones end and time-limited residential zones begin prevents costly mistakes. For more information on payment options and location details, visit the City of Bellingham Parking Services. Strategic parking planning around metered areas can save you both time and money.

Modern Enforcement Technology and Compliance

The City of Bellingham has upgraded enforcement beyond traditional chalk marks on tires. Electronic chalking systems and Automatic Number Plate Recognition (ANPR) cameras now track vehicles in public parking zones with remarkable efficiency. These technologies have been strategically placed in high-violation areas—particularly around downtown and Fairhaven—to catch overstayers automatically. The cameras reduce human error and enable faster, more consistent ticketing across all neighborhoods.

Understanding enforcement patterns helps you stay compliant. Parking rangers now focus on high-turnover areas, and technology catches violations faster than ever. What was once a gray area—maybe overstaying your meter by a few minutes—is now precisely documented. For detailed compliance information and specific rules, reference the Bellingham Municipal Code Chapter 20.12. These enforcement strategies exist to manage limited parking fairly, not to punish drivers; knowing the rules means you'll never need to worry about violations again.

Are there permit zones for parking in Bellingham?

Bellingham does have various permit zones, especially in residential neighborhoods and commercial districts. Residents can apply for parking permits to secure longer-term parking in these zones, ensuring they have a designated space near their homes or businesses. You can find more information about specific permits on the city’s Parking Services website.

What are the enforcement hours for parking in Bellingham?

Parking enforcement in Bellingham typically operates from 8 AM to 6 PM, Monday through Saturday. During these hours, vehicles parked in timed zones or without the appropriate permits may be subject to fines. Enforcement may vary during holidays, so it’s advisable to check local advisories.

Can I park overnight on the streets of Bellingham?

Overnight parking is generally prohibited in Bellingham unless specifically allowed by signage. Certain areas may permit overnight parking with a valid permit, particularly residential zones. Always verify parking regulations on the street signs to avoid fines.

How do I report parking violations in Bellingham?

To report parking violations in Bellingham, residents can call the Parking Services at (360) 778-7784. This service is vital for addressing issues such as illegal parking or abandoned vehicles, helping maintain compliance with city regulations and ensuring safety within neighborhoods.
